Touring cycling routes around Sierpc, located in Poland's Masovian Voivodeship, offer a diverse network of paths through picturesque rural landscapes. The region is characterized by mostly paved surfaces, making it suitable for various cycling abilities. Routes often traverse scenic areas, including natural features like Lake Szczutowskie and the Skrwa river, alongside historical points of interest such as the historic mill in Choczen.

The cloisters of the monastery in Skeppe. And the Church of the Annunciation of the Blessed Virgin Mary in Skeppe (which didn't fit in the name). A sanctuary and monastery built in the early 16th century on the site of private revelations, a center of Marian devotion.

Sierpc offers a comprehensive network of over 40 touring cycling routes. These routes cater to various skill levels, with 35 classified as easy and 11 as moderate, ensuring there's a suitable option for almost every cyclist.
The most popular months for touring cycling in Sierpc are June and July, when the weather is generally favorable for outdoor activities. However, the region's picturesque landscapes can be enjoyed throughout the warmer seasons.
The touring cycling routes in Sierpc are predominantly characterized by mostly paved surfaces, providing a smooth and comfortable ride for cyclists. This makes the area accessible for various types of touring bikes and skill levels.
Yes, Sierpc has many easy routes perfect for beginners and families. For instance, the U Mariusza Ice Cream Parlor – Sierpski Family Square loop from Sierpc is an 11.4-mile (18.4 km) easy trail that takes about an hour, leading through local town features. Another great option is the Bike loop from Sierpc, a shorter 3-mile (4.8 km) easy ride.
Many of the touring cycling routes in Sierpc are designed as loops, offering convenient starting and ending points. Examples include the Historic mill in Choczen – Dam on the Skrwa (Kwaśno) loop from Sierpc, which is a moderate 20-mile (32.1 km) route, and the Historic Town Hall and Museum – 700th Anniversary Route of the City of Sierpc loop from Sierpc, an easy 9.9-mile (15.9 km) option.
Cycling routes in Sierpc often traverse picturesque rural landscapes and include natural water bodies. You can expect to see scenic areas around Lake Szczutowskie and the Skrwa river. The Water Mill in Kwaśno – Dam on the Skrwa (Kwaśno) loop from Sierpc is a moderate 22.9-mile (36.8 km) route that highlights some of these natural attractions.
Yes, Sierpc is rich in historical and cultural sites. Many routes pass by or near significant landmarks. You can visit the Historic mill in Choczen, the renowned Open-Air Museum of the Mazovian Village in Sierpc, or the Church of St. Stanislaus, Bishop and Martyr in Bonisław. The Open-Air Museum, in particular, offers a unique glimpse into rural life with authentic farmsteads and a historic windmill.

For those seeking a longer and more challenging ride, the Krużganki klasztoru w Skepem – Sanctuary of Our Lady of Skępe loop from Sierpc is a moderate 46.3-mile (74.5 km) route with significant elevation gain, offering a more demanding experience. Another option is the Dam on the Skrwa (Kwaśno) – Krużganki klasztoru w Skepem loop from Susk, a moderate 45.4-mile (73.1 km) path with varied rural scenery.
